Anonymous Vows Revenge After 15 Arrested

7-July-201110-July-2011 Prasanna Sherekar

After 32 raids across Italy (and one in Switzerland), 15 alleged members of Anonymous have been arrested. The detainees, aged between 15 and 28 with five under 18, have been accused of performing denial of service attacks on Italian Web sites belonging to the government, and on both state and private broadcasters. Hackers Disrupt 51 Malaysian Government Websites

16-June-201117-June-2011 Prasanna Sherekar

51 Malaysian government websites were hacked into overnight but no personal or financial data was compromised, government officials said on Thursday, as the nation became the latest target of a cyber-war waged by online activists.
